The Allandale Care Group Ltd have provided care provision within the Heswall area for over 50 years and are well known and respected in the area.

The Croft comprises of 10 bedrooms which are spacious, bright and tastefully decorated, each room is individually styled, 8 rooms have en-suite facilities, and 2 with their own appointed separate facilities.

All rooms have ariel point, telephone socket and nurse call bell.

The Croft has a tastefully decorated, comfortable and spacious lounge and dining area.

The Croft accommodation is spread over one level.

Meals are nutritious varied and are freshly prepared by the cook special dietary requirements are catered for.

The home has a newly refurbished wet room and assisted bathroom.

The Allandale Care Group prides itself on providing the highest levels of care and support.

Staff are warm, friendly, experienced, highly trained people who are passionate about their roles.

Funding & Fees Guide for The Croft

  • Funding Types Accepted
  • Self funding (Private)
  • Local Authority with Top-Up
  • Local Authority
  • NHS Continuing Healthcare (CHC) Funding
  • Weekly Charges per Person
    • Self-Funded Residential Care from £1,140
    • Self-Funded Residential Dementia Care from £1,140
    • RESPITE Self-Funded Residential Care from £1,240
    • RESPITE Self-Funded Residential Dementia Care from £1,240
  • Fees for permanent residential placement is £1140 per week
    Fees for respite residential placement are priced at £1240.00 per month
    Where local authority funding is in place a third party top up is required.


  • (these prices are only a guideline, please contact The Croft to find out the exact price for your requirements)

Overview of Review Score

The Review Score of 9.9 (9.897) out of 10 for The Croft is based on a) the Average Rating and b) the number of positive Reviews.

  • a) The Average Rating is 4.9 out of 5 from 16 Reviews in the last 24 months.

  • b) The score for the number of positive Reviews is 5.0 out of 5 from 16 positive Reviews in the last 24 months.

Detailed Breakdown of Review Score

The maximum Review Score for a Care Home is 10, which is made up from the Average Rating of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) and the Number of Reviews (maximum of 5 points) in the last 24 months:

  • a) 5 Points are available for the Average Rating from all Reviews in the last 24 months.

    The Average Rating of 4.897 for The Croft is calculated as follows: ( (166 Excellents x 5) + (19 Goods x 4) ) ÷ 185 Ratings = 4.897

  • b) 5 Points are available for the number of Positive Reviews in the last 24 months. A Positive Review is defined as any Review with an 'Overall Experience' of '4' or '5' (out of a max rating '5').

    The 5 Points relating to the number of positive Reviews for The Croft is based on 16 positive Reviews in the last 24 months and is calculated as per below:

    The 5 points available are broken down as follows:

    • i) 4 points are available for the first 10 Positive Reviews in the last 24 months; 3 points for the first Positive Review, and then 0.125 Points for each of the next four Positive Reviews and then 0.1 Points for the next five Positive Reviews. (1st = 3.000, 2nd = 0.125, 3rd = 0.125, 4th = 0.125, 5th = 0.125, 6th = 0.100, 7th = 0.100, 8th = 0.100, 9th = 0.100, 10th = 0.100) 3 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.125 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 + 0.1 = 4

    • ii) 1 point is available for the number of Positive Reviews reaching 20% of the registered maximum number of service users in the last 24 months. If this number is partially reached, then that proportion of 1 point is given. eg a Care Home registered for a maximum of 50 service users has to reach 10 Positive Reviews to receive 1 point, if it has 7 reviews it will receive 0.7 points. 20% of the 10 registered maximum number of service users is 2, which has been reached with 16 Positive reviews. Points = 1

  • When a Review is submitted by someone who has previously submitted a Review, only the latest Review will count towards the Review Score.

  • If a Care Home does not have a review in the last 24 months, then it will not have a Review Score.
